What separates those who merely start from those who consistently finish?

Discover the fifth ingredient in your secret sauce for success: consistency, the clutch gene that transforms good intentions into lasting greatness.
Diving deep into the neuroscience of consistency, we explore how repetition literally strengthens your brain's decision-making center.

Each time you follow through on a commitment, you're building neural pathways that create resilience under pressure.

It's why the world's top performers – from Kobe Bryant to Dwayne "The Rock" Johnson – credit consistency as their competitive edge.
"You don't rise when it's easy. You rise when it's routine." While our scrolling culture celebrates excitement and novelty, true transformation happens through what might seem boring – those daily practices that compound over time. The tides don't crash once; they establish a rhythm. Seasons don't skip their cycle. Nature thrives through consistency, showing us a pattern for our own growth.
This episode completes our week-long exploration of the secret ingredients that make your life distinct and powerful. We've examined courage, aligned action, and now the consistency that binds them all together.

Everyone has access to the recipe, but developing your unique sauce requires the discipline of showing up day after day.
